地球全体の樹木回復の可能性
Jean-Francois Bastin1, Yelena Finegold2, Claude Garcia3,4
1Crowther Lab, Department of Environmental Systems Science, Institute of Integrative Biology, ETH-Zürich, Zürich, Switzerland. bastin.jf@gmail.com.
まとめ
地球規模の樹木再生は 気候変動の強力な解決策となり 20億5千万トンの炭素を 貯蔵できる90億ヘクタールの 新しい林冠を 形成する可能性があります 気候変動が 2050年までにこの可能性を縮小させる恐れがあるため,緊急の対策が必要である.

背景:
- 樹木の回復は 気候変動を緩和するための 重要な戦略です
- 効果的な気候変動対策には 森林の潜在的覆い面を理解することが不可欠です
- 気候変動の影響は 森林の将来的な土地の適性に影響を及ぼすと予測されています
研究 の 目的:
- 樹木の覆い面の拡大の可能性をマッピングする.
- 復元された森林の炭素貯蔵能力を定量化する.
- 気候変動が将来の樹木覆い面に与える影響を評価する.
主な方法:
- 現在の気候条件下での潜在的樹木覆面のグローバルマッピング
- 既存の森林,農業,都市部を除外する.
- 予測される気候変動のシナリオの下での将来の潜在的な樹木の覆いをモデル化すること.
主要な成果:
- 現在の気候では44億ヘクタールの 覆い面が広がる可能性があります
- 20億9千万ヘクタールが 再生可能で205ギガトンの 炭素を貯蔵できます
- 気候変動により,特に熱帯では2050年までに,地球上の2億2,300万ヘクタールの 植林面積が減少する可能性があります.
結論:
- 地球規模の樹木回復は 気候変動の緩和に 有意義で効果的な解決策です
- 気候変動が適した地域を 減少させる前に 樹木の回復の可能性を 十分に発揮するためには 即座に行動が不可欠です
- この発見は気候目標の樹木回復を 活用する二重の機会と緊急性を強調しています

Global Climate Change
28.8K
Throughout its ~4.5 billion year history, the Earth has experienced periods of warming and cooling. However, the current drastic increase in global temperatures is well outside of the Earth’s cyclic norms, and evidence for human-caused global climate change is compelling. Paleoclimatology, the study of ancient climate conditions, provides ample evidence for human-caused global climate change by comparing recent conditions with those in the past.

Survival Tree
393
Survival trees are a non-parametric method used in survival analysis to model the relationship between a set of covariates and the time until an event of interest occurs, often referred to as the "time-to-event" or "survival time." This method is particularly useful when dealing with censored data, where the event has not occurred for some individuals by the end of the study period, or when the exact time of the event is unknown.
